According to BusinessWire India (India), Mumbai (Maharashtra), December 9, Pernod Ricard India (PRI), a global leader in the wine and spirits industry, has launched a pioneering campaign-#OneForOurPlanet-to help customers stop wasting precious mono-cartons in their packaging.The company is eliminating 100% permanent mono-cartons from its packaging by June 2023, in a phased fashion, as part of its value chain, #OneForOurPlanet.It also aims to compel today's purpose-driven buyers to make more environmentally conscious purchasing decisions.Pernod Ricard India is making a holistic contribution to a greener future by reducing carbon emissions by 7310 Tonnes every year, saving 2.5 lakh trees, and reducing waste-to-landfill by 18745 tons.

This innovative initiative is in keeping with the company's ambitious sustainable packaging program, which promotes a circular economy while also aiming to protect and nurture the earth.The company strives to create and distribute its products in a manner that respects natural resources, minimizes carbon footprint, and promotes water sustainability.By 2025, 100 percent of the material in its packaging will be compostable, or reusable.With a target of using 40% recycled glass content by 2025, the corporation is investing in advanced technology to promote the reuse of glass bottles while still guaranteeing quality.
